What Is a Legendary Pokemon in Pokemon GO?
Close descendants of Arceus, Legendaries are the strongest and rarest Pokemon with an average Max CP of 3,789 and a catch rate of 1.6%. Another feature of Legendaries is their unknown gender (except for The Eon Duo). In Pokemon GO, encountering a Legendary in the wild is close to impossible. The only ways to obtain them are through quests, events, and Raids.
Every Method for Catching Legendaries in Pokemon GO
Considering the rarity of Legendary Pokemon, catching Legendaries has only four guaranteed methods: 5-Star Raids, Special Research tasks, Giovanni questline, and reward encounters. Events, Festivals, and time-limited quests might also reward players with Legendary encounters, but they’re excluded from the list due to their unpredictability.
Here are the best repeatable methods to get Legendaries:
5-Star Raids
Defeat Raid Bosses in 5-Star Gyms for a Legendary.
Raids are the optimal way to catch Legendaries for three reasons:
- The Bosses rotate, so there are new and returning Legendaries all the time.
- Players team up to defeat the Legendary Pokemon.
- Battles can be replayed in case of failure.
To find and beat 5-Star Raids, visit the Nearby Menu on the map or head to neighboring Gyms. (Look for a tower with a purple egg on top.) The 5-Star egg hatches in 24 hours. But when it does, players have only 45 minutes to get into the Gym and defeat the Legendary Boss.
Special Research Tasks
Get Mew for completing A Mythical Discovery at Level 15.
The first Special Research task is a series of 21 objectives that ends with catching Mew, a Mythical Pokemon. Continue the quest line to get Celebi, Meltan, Jirachi, Victini, and Meloetta. To find the tasks, open the Research Menu and select the “Special” tab. If the tab is empty, spin a nearby PokeStop.
Some of these Pokemon are Mythical. But the difference between Legendary and Mythical creatures is subtle, and they’re almost interchangeable.
Giovanni PvP Challenge
Seize the Shadow Legendary of Giovanni.
After “A Troubling Situation,” players receive a Super Rocket Rader, which shows the location of Team GO Rocket Grunts.
Use the radar to locate Giovanni, the team’s leader. And beat his 3-phase PvP challenge to get Shadow Legendaries like Mewtwo. Giovanni usually spawns in Gyms or Balloons. But he might have his convoys disguise themselves as him.
Reward Encounters in Go Battle League
Compete in the Leagues for a lucky Legendary encounter.
As a part of the GO Battle League update in Rising Heroes Season, players ranked 20 or above may get a Legendary Pokemon in Reward Encounters. (The Pokemon they catch is the same as the current 5-Star Raid Boss). Since these are Standard Encounters, the Legendary will not be Shiny. But it might be a Hundo.

How to Catch Legendary Birds in Pokemon GO
During the Mythical Wishes Season, players could catch three Galarian Legendary Birds (Articuno, Zapdos, and Moltres) with the Daily Adventure Incense. But currently, the only way to catch Legendary Birds is by completing 5-Star Raids. In June of 2024, for example, Oh-Ho—a Flying/Fire-Type Legendary—was available to catch in the Raids.
What Makes Catching Legendary Birds Challenging
The low catch rate is why getting Legendary Birds is difficult in Pokemon GO. On average, there’s only a 0.3% chance of catching a Legendary Flying-Type Pokemon. And 90% of the time, the creature flees after the first throw.
However, six factors increase the catch rate of Legendary Birds: The Pokeball, throw bonus, curveball bonus, catch items, catch medals, and the Bird’s level. Players are 35% likelier to catch a Level 1 Legendary Bird for whom they have the platinum catch medal and who’s been fed Golden Razz Berry and hit with an excellent curveball using an Ultra Pokeball. That’s the perfect condition.
Can Legendary Pokemon Be Traded?
Players can obtain Legendaries in Pokemon GO by trading them. However, this is not a viable option as it costs up to 1,000,000 Stardust per trade. The lowest Trainers can trade Legendaries for is 800 Stardust, which is only available for Best Friends who already have that specific Pokemon in their Pokedex.
How to Guarantee Legendary Catches
In Pokemon GO, RNG (Random Number Generator) decides whether the catch should be Legendary. However, there are two methods to turn the odds in the player’s favor: increasing the catch modifier effect and circle locking.
Catch Modifier Effect
Four factors affect the Legendary catch rate: the Pokeball, Catch Item, curveball, and throw type. A perfect throw—with all the factors at best—multiplies the chance of catching a Legendary by 8.2 times.
Here’s how the Legendary catch modifiers work:

Circle Lock Technique
Hold a finger on the Pokeball and take it off as soon as the target circle reaches the Excellence size. This will lock the circle. Wait for the Legendary Pokemon’s attack animation and throw the ball immediately after. The circle lock technique is quite useful with Legendary Pokemon, as they taunt a lot. It guarantees excellent shots, which increases the catch rate by 2.0.
